When the kernel is compiled without LED framework support the
rtl8366rb fails to build like this:
rtl8366rb.o: in function `rtl8366rb_setup_led':
rtl8366rb.c:953:(.text.unlikely.rtl8366rb_setup_led+0xe8):
undefined reference to `led_init_default_state_get'
rtl8366rb.c:980:(.text.unlikely.rtl8366rb_setup_led+0x240):
undefined reference to `devm_led_classdev_register_ext'
As this is constantly coming up in different randconfig builds,
bite the bullet and create a separate file for the offending
code, split out a header with all stuff needed both in the
core driver and the leds code.
Add a new bool Kconfig option for the LED compile target, such
that it depends on LEDS_CLASS=y || LEDS_CLASS=RTL8366RB
which make LED support always available when LEDS_CLASS is
compiled into the kernel and enforce that if the LEDS_CLASS
is a module, then the RTL8366RB driver needs to be a module
as well so that modprobe can resolve the dependencies.
